Common Signs You May Need This Therapy

Recognizing the signs that indicate a need for physical therapy is crucial for timely intervention and optimal recovery. Don't hesitate to seek professional help if you experience any of the following:

  • Persistent Pain: Pain that lasts for more than a few days, especially if it worsens with activity or persists even at rest, is a significant indicator. This could include pain in your back, neck, shoulders, knees, or any other part of your body.
  • Limited Range of Motion: Difficulty moving a joint through its full range of motion, such as bending, twisting, or reaching, can signal an underlying issue that needs attention.
  • Difficulty Walking or Standing: If you find it challenging to walk, stand for extended periods, or maintain your balance, physical therapy can help improve your gait and stability.
  • Muscle Weakness: Experiencing a noticeable decrease in strength, making it difficult to perform everyday tasks, is a common reason to seek professional help.
  • Injury Recovery: Following an injury, such as a sprain, strain, fracture, or surgery, physical therapy is often essential for rehabilitation and regaining function.
  • Chronic Conditions: Conditions like arthritis, fibromyalgia, and chronic pain syndromes often benefit from physical therapy to manage pain, improve mobility, and enhance overall well-being.
  • Headaches: Certain types of headaches, especially those stemming from muscle tension in the neck and shoulders, can be effectively addressed with physical therapy techniques.
  • Post-Surgery Rehabilitation: After many surgical procedures, physical therapy is a crucial part of the recovery process, helping to restore strength, flexibility, and function.

Benefits of Professional Therapy

Physical therapy of Tulsa Tulsa OK offers a wide range of benefits for individuals of all ages and fitness levels. These benefits include:

  • Pain Reduction: Therapists use a variety of techniques, such as manual therapy, exercises, and modalities like heat or cold therapy, to alleviate pain and discomfort.
  • Improved Mobility and Flexibility: Treatment programs focus on restoring and improving joint range of motion, allowing you to move more freely and comfortably.
  • Increased Strength and Endurance: Targeted exercises help strengthen weakened muscles and improve overall physical endurance, making everyday tasks easier.
  • Enhanced Balance and Coordination: Therapists provide exercises and training to improve your balance and coordination, reducing the risk of falls and injuries.
  • Faster Recovery from Injuries: Physical therapy helps accelerate the healing process after injuries and surgeries, helping you return to your activities sooner.
  • Improved Posture: Therapists assess and correct postural imbalances, promoting better body mechanics and reducing strain on your muscles and joints.
  • Management of Chronic Conditions: Physical therapy can help manage symptoms associated with chronic conditions, improving your quality of life.
  • Education and Prevention: Therapists educate you on proper body mechanics, injury prevention strategies, and home exercise programs to maintain your progress and prevent future problems.
  • Personalized Treatment Plans: Therapists create customized treatment plans that address your unique needs and goals.
  • Non-Invasive Treatment Options: Physical therapy often offers effective alternatives to surgery and medication.

FAQ

1. What can I expect during my first physical therapy appointment?

During your initial appointment, the physical therapist will conduct a thorough assessment, including a review of your medical history, a physical examination, and a discussion of your goals. This may involve assessing your range of motion, strength, balance, and pain levels. Based on this evaluation, the therapist will develop a personalized treatment plan and explain the exercises, modalities, and techniques they will use.

2. How long will I need physical therapy?

The duration of physical therapy varies greatly depending on the individual's condition, the severity of the problem, and the treatment goals. Some individuals may only need a few sessions, while others may require several weeks or months of therapy. Your physical therapist will provide an estimated timeframe based on your progress and needs.

3. What should I wear to physical therapy?

Wear comfortable clothing that allows for a full range of motion. Loose-fitting clothing, such as athletic wear or comfortable pants and a t-shirt, is ideal. You may also want to wear athletic shoes or supportive footwear, depending on the exercises or activities.
